Are you making sure the oil is full and up to the threads in the fill hole? The red oil light is an oil level light so it thinks it's low on oil.
As far as oil weight, the 10w30 means it's 10 when cold and 30 when it warms up and the w means winter. This allows for easier cranking in your car when it's really cold outside. If you want to try an experiment you can run a straight 30 weight oil and see if it behaves any differently.
